
governance
Our governing body is responsible for working with the nursery school to ensure that it delivers good quality early education. Together with the Head Teacher, who is responsible for day-to-day management, they ensure that the nursery school continues to improve its performance, the key roles of the governors are to;
-
To ensure clarity of vision, ethos and strategic direction,
-
To hold the Head Teacher to account for the educational performance of the school and its pupils, and the performance management of staff,
-
To oversee the financial performance of the school and make sure its money is well spent.
All our Governors hold a current Disclosure and Barring Services check.
